Possibly lean, yes, not sure if it depends on other elements of the exhaust system being changed or if that's enough to push it over the edge on its own.

I chatted to Paul at System-R about the Spoon 2-1, he did make a comment about them being difficult to get off for the MOT (not as difficult as a one-piece manifold like the Toda though!) but more importantly, there are a couple of bolts that do not like being repeatedly done/undone and can break as a result. Can't remember which ones though, sorry!

I think others on here have taken this route as a compromise on the de-cat/manifold upgrade vs. MOT situation, no doubt they can offer some direct experience.
